Beginner Bike Maintenance: Shipley Active Travel Hub | Shipley Active Travel Hub

Dec 2, 2024 (UTC+0)ENDED
Shipley
Sports & Fitness
In 2 hours with one of our mechanics in the Shipley Active Travel Hub workshop, you'll get an introduction to bike mechanics, learn how your bike works and some practical skills including puncture repair & tyre removal. We'll cover safety checks, puncture repair & chain care in this session. Bring your own bike to work on, or let us know if you need one to practice on in advance. Participants must be over 16 years of age. Information Source: Capital of Cycling | eventbrite

Poetry, Prose & Print workshop, with Antony Dunn | Salts Works

Dec 7, 2024 (UTC+0)ENDED
Shipley
Arts
Theater
Have a go on the World Record-holding People Powered Press, and take home a giant print you've made yourself, featuring your very own words. Join Poet in Residence, Antony Dunn, for a two-hour workshop exploring story-telling through prose and poetry – a lively mix of reading, writing and conversation games – in which you’ll create your own unique micro-poem. Then you’ll take over the People Powered Press for a hands-on, two-hour masterclass in letterpress printing. Set your own words in the press, using our giant steel letters, and make your own huge prints to take away. Your tutors Antony Dunn has been a regular tutor for the Arvon Foundation and the Poetry School for over twenty years and has published four collections of poetry, most recently Take This One to Bed (Valley Press). He has worked on a number of translation projects with poets from Holland, Hungary, China and Israel, and has been Artistic Director of Bridlington Poetry Festival and Poet in Residence at the University of York and Ilkley Literature Festival. He lives in Leeds. What to bring with you A notebook and a pencil or pen.Clothes that you wouldn’t mind getting a little bit dirty, though we'll provide you with a fetching apron.If you have long hair, please bring something you can use to tie it back, and don’t wear anything too flowy, especially baggy sleeves, to avoid getting trapped in the press’s roller or dangling in the ink.Price includes refreshments, a delicious locally-sourced lunch and a free, limited edition visual booklet telling the story of the People Powered Press and the creation of Graft. _________ All proceeds from this workshop will be used to support the People Powered Press' work with community groups around the Bradford district, amplifying local voices and spreading words worth spreading. Handmade Printed Cards workshop, with Cath Brooke | Salts Works

Dec 8, 2024 (UTC+0)ENDED
Shipley
Arts
Join the Handmade Printed Cards workshop with Cath Brooke in Shipley at Salts Works on December 8, 2024. In this workshop, participants will have the opportunity to create up to 10 unique hand-printed cards using polystyrene 'quickprint' blocks and a variety of colors. Quickprint allows for a similar effect to linocuts, where designs are drawn into polystyrene plates. Attendees can choose to make one, two, or three color prints based on their design preferences. Participants are encouraged to bring a design idea, whether Christmas-themed or not, although a selection of images will be provided by Cath. It is recommended to wear old clothes or bring an apron as printmaking can be messy. Cath Brooke, an experienced printmaker with a background in community arts projects, will guide the workshop. All proceeds from this event will go towards supporting the People Powered Press' initiatives with community groups in the Bradford district.
